/*
* tslib/tests/ts_calibrate.c
*
* Copyright (C) 2001 Russell King.
*
* This file is placed under the GPL. Please see the file
* COPYING for more details.
*
* S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0+
*
*
* Graphical touchscreen calibration tool. This writes the configuration
* file used by tslib's "linear" filter plugin module to transform the
* touch samples according to the calibration.
*/
#include <stdio.h>
#include <stdlib.h>
#include <signal.h>
#include <string.h>
#include <unistd.h>
#include <sys/time.h>
#include <time.h>
#include <sys/types.h>
#include <sys/stat.h>
#include <fcntl.h>
#include <getopt.h>
#include <errno.h>
#include "tslib.h"
#include "fbutils.h"
#include "testutils.h"
#include "ts_calibrate.h"
#define CROSS_BOUND_DIST 50
#define VALIDATE_BOUNDARY_MIN 10
#define VALIDATE_LOOPS_DEFAULT 3
static int palette[] = {
0x000000, 0xffe080, 0xffffff, 0xe0c0a0, 0xff0000, 0x00ff00
};
#define NR_COLORS (sizeof(palette) / sizeof(palette[0]))
static void sig(int sig)
{
close_framebuffer();
fflush(stderr);
printf("signal %d caught\n", sig);
fflush(stdout);
exit(1);
}
static unsigned int getticks()
{
static struct timeval ticks = {0};
static unsigned int val = 0;
gettimeofday(&ticks, NULL);
val = ticks.tv_sec * 1000;
val += ticks.tv_usec / 1000;
return val;
}
static void get_sample(struct tsdev *ts, calibration *cal,
int index, int x, int y, char *name, short redo)
{
static int last_x = -1, last_y;
if (redo) {
last_x = -1;
last_y = 0;
}
if (last_x != -1) {
#define NR_STEPS 10
int dx = ((x - last_x) << 16) / NR_STEPS;
int dy = ((y - last_y) << 16) / NR_STEPS;
int i;
last_x <<= 16;
last_y <<= 16;
for (i = 0; i < NR_STEPS; i++) {
put_cross(last_x >> 16, last_y >> 16, 2 | XORMODE);
usleep(1000);
put_cross(last_x >> 16, last_y >> 16, 2 | XORMODE);
last_x += dx;
last_y += dy;
}
}
put_cross(x, y, 2 | XORMODE);
getxy(ts, &cal->x[index], &cal->y[index]);
put_cross(x, y, 2 | XORMODE);
last_x = cal->xfb[index] = x;
last_y = cal->yfb[index] = y;
printf("%s : X = %4d Y = %4d\n", name, cal->x[index], cal->y[index]);
}
static int validate_sample(struct tsdev *ts, int x, int y, char *name,
int boundary)
{
static int last_x = -1, last_y;
int read_x, read_y;
int ret;
if (last_x != -1) {
#define NR_STEPS 10
int dx = ((x - last_x) << 16) / NR_STEPS;
int dy = ((y - last_y) << 16) / NR_STEPS;
int i;
last_x <<= 16;
last_y <<= 16;
for (i = 0; i < NR_STEPS; i++) {
put_cross(last_x >> 16, last_y >> 16, 2 | XORMODE);
usleep(1000);
put_cross(last_x >> 16, last_y >> 16, 2 | XORMODE);
last_x += dx;
last_y += dy;
}
}
put_cross(x, y, 2 | XORMODE);
getxy_validate(ts, &read_x, &read_y);
if ((read_x > x - boundary) && (read_x < x + boundary) &&
(read_y > y - boundary) && (read_y < y + boundary)) {
ret = 0;
} else {
ret = -1;
}
put_cross(x, y, 2 | XORMODE);
last_x = x;
last_y = y;
printf("%s : X = %4d(%4d) Y = %4d(%4d) %s\n",
name, read_x, x, read_y, y,
ret ? "fail" : "pass");
return ret;
}
static int ts_validate(struct tsdev *ts, int boundary, unsigned int loops, int timeout)
{
int ret;
char textbuf[64];
int random_x, random_y;
unsigned int i;
if (boundary < VALIDATE_BOUNDARY_MIN ||
boundary > (int)xres || boundary > (int)yres) {
boundary = VALIDATE_BOUNDARY_MIN;
fprintf(stderr, "Boundary out of range. Using %d\n",
boundary);
}
if (loops == 0)
loops = VALIDATE_LOOPS_DEFAULT;
snprintf(textbuf, sizeof(textbuf),
"Validate touchscreen calibration with boundary %d.",
boundary);
put_string_center(xres / 2, yres / 4, textbuf, 1);
put_string_center(xres / 2, yres / 4 + 20,
"Touch crosshair to validate", 2);
for (i = 0; i < loops; i++) {
srand(time(NULL));
random_x = rand() % xres;
random_y = rand() % yres;
ret = validate_sample(ts, random_x, random_y, "random", boundary);
if (ret)
goto done;
}
done:
fillrect(0, 0, xres - 1, yres - 1, 0);
put_string_center(xres / 2, yres / 4, textbuf, 1);
if (timeout == 0) {
close_framebuffer();
ts_close(ts);
return ret;
}
if (!ret) {
printf("Validation passed.\n");
put_string_center(xres / 2, yres / 4 + 20,
"Validation passed", 5);
} else {
printf("Validation failed.\n");
put_string_center(xres / 2, yres / 4 + 20,
"Validation failed", 4);
}
if (timeout > 0) {
sleep(timeout);
close_framebuffer();
ts_close(ts);
}
return ret;
}
static void clearbuf(struct tsdev *ts)
{
int fd = ts_fd(ts);
fd_set fdset;
struct timeval tv;
int nfds;
struct ts_sample sample;
while (1) {
FD_ZERO(&fdset);
FD_SET(fd, &fdset);
tv.tv_sec = 0;
tv.tv_usec = 0;
nfds = select(fd + 1, &fdset, NULL, NULL, &tv);
if (nfds == 0)
break;
if (ts_read_raw(ts, &sample, 1) < 0) {
perror("ts_read_raw");
exit(1);
}
}
}
static void help(void)
{
ts_print_ascii_logo(16);
print_version();
printf("\n");
printf("Usage: ts_calibrate [-r <rotate_value>] [--version]\n");
printf("\n");
printf("-r --rotate\n");
printf(" <rotate_value> 0 ... no rotation; 0 degree (default)\n");
printf(" 1 ... clockwise orientation; 90 degrees\n");
printf(" 2 ... upside down orientation; 180 degrees\n");
printf(" 3 ... counterclockwise orientation; 270 degrees\n");
printf("-t --min_interval\n");
printf(" minimum time in ms between touch presses\n");
printf("-c --validate\n");
printf(" validate the current calibration\n");
printf("-b --boundary\n");
printf(" boundary criteria in validation mode\n");
printf("-l --loops\n");
printf(" number of crosses to touch in validation mode\n");
printf("-s --timeout\n");
printf(" result screen timeout in seconds in validation mode\n");
printf(" -1 ... no timeout\n");
printf(" 0 ... no result screen (quit immediately)\n");
printf(" 5 ... 5s timeout for result screen (default)\n");
printf("-h --help\n");
printf(" print this help text\n");
printf("-v --version\n");
printf(" print version information only\n");
printf("\n");
printf("Example (Linux): ts_calibrate -r $(cat /sys/class/graphics/fbcon/rotate)\n");
printf("\n");
}
int main(int argc, char **argv)
{
struct tsdev *ts;
calibration cal = {
.x = { 0 },
.y = { 0 },
};
int cal_fd;
char cal_buffer[256];
char *calfile = NULL;
unsigned int i, len;
unsigned int tick = 0;
unsigned int min_interval = 0;
int boundary = VALIDATE_BOUNDARY_MIN;
int validate_timeout = 5;
unsigned int validate_loops = 0;
short validate_only = 0;
signal(SIGSEGV, sig);
signal(SIGINT, sig);
signal(SIGTERM, sig);
while (1) {
const struct option long_options[] = {
{ "help", no_argument, NULL, 'h' },
{ "rotate", required_argument, NULL, 'r' },
{ "version", no_argument, NULL, 'v' },
{ "min_interval", required_argument, NULL, 't' },
{ "validate", no_argument, NULL, 'c' },
{ "boundary", required_argument, NULL, 'b' },
{ "loop", required_argument, NULL, 'l' },
{ "timeout", required_argument, NULL, 's' },
};
int option_index = 0;
int c = getopt_long(argc, argv, "hvr:t:cb:l:s:", long_options, &option_index);
errno = 0;
if (c == -1)
break;
switch (c) {
case 'h':
help();
return 0;
case 'v':
print_version();
return 0;
case 'r':
/* extern in fbutils.h */
rotation = atoi(optarg);
if (rotation < 0 || rotation > 3) {
help();
return 0;
}
break;
case 't':
min_interval = atoi(optarg);
if (min_interval > 10000) {
fprintf(stderr, "Minimum interval too long\n");
return 0;
}
break;
case 'c':
validate_only = 1;
break;
case 'b':
if (!validate_only) {
fprintf(stderr, "--boundary is only available with --validate\n");
help();
return 0;
}
boundary = atoi(optarg);
break;
case 'l':
if (!validate_only) {
fprintf(stderr, "--loop is only available with --validate\n");
help();
return 0;
}
validate_loops = atoi(optarg);
break;
case 's':
if (!validate_only) {
fprintf(stderr, "--timeout is only available with --validate\n");
help();
return 0;
}
validate_timeout = atoi(optarg);
break;
default:
help();
return 0;
}
if (errno) {
char str[9];
sprintf(str, "option ?");
str[7] = c & 0xff;
perror(str);
}
}
ts = ts_setup(NULL, 0);
if (!ts) {
perror("ts_setup");
exit(1);
}
if (open_framebuffer()) {
close_framebuffer();
ts_close(ts);
exit(1);
}
for (i = 0; i < NR_COLORS; i++)
setcolor(i, palette[i]);
if (validate_only)
return ts_validate(ts, boundary, validate_loops, validate_timeout);
put_string_center(xres / 2, yres / 4,
"Touchscreen calibration utility", 1);
put_string_center(xres / 2, yres / 4 + 20,
"Touch crosshair to calibrate", 2);
printf("xres = %d, yres = %d\n", xres, yres);
/* Clear the buffer */
clearbuf(ts);
/* ignore rotation for calibration. only save it.*/
int rotation_temp = rotation;
int xres_temp = xres;
int yres_temp = yres;
rotation = 0;
xres = xres_orig;
yres = yres_orig;
short redo = 0;
redocalibration:
tick = getticks();
get_sample(ts, &cal, 0, CROSS_BOUND_DIST, CROSS_BOUND_DIST, "Top left", redo);
redo = 0;
if (getticks() - tick < min_interval) {
redo = 1;
#ifdef DEBUG
printf("ts_calibrate: time before touch press < %dms. restarting.\n",
min_interval);
#endif
goto redocalibration;
}
clearbuf(ts);
tick = getticks();
get_sample(ts, &cal, 1, xres - CROSS_BOUND_DIST, CROSS_BOUND_DIST, "Top right", redo);
if (getticks() - tick < min_interval) {
redo = 1;
#ifdef DEBUG
printf("ts_calibrate: time before touch press < %dms. restarting.\n",
min_interval);
#endif
goto redocalibration;
}
clearbuf(ts);
tick = getticks();
get_sample(ts, &cal, 2, xres - CROSS_BOUND_DIST, yres - CROSS_BOUND_DIST, "Bot right", redo);
if (getticks() - tick < min_interval) {
redo = 1;
#ifdef DEBUG
printf("ts_calibrate: time before touch press < %dms. restarting.\n",
min_interval);
#endif
goto redocalibration;
}
clearbuf(ts);
tick = getticks();
get_sample(ts, &cal, 3, CROSS_BOUND_DIST, yres - CROSS_BOUND_DIST, "Bot left", redo);
if (getticks() - tick < min_interval) {
redo = 1;
#ifdef DEBUG
printf("ts_calibrate: time before touch press < %dms. restarting.\n",
min_interval);
#endif
goto redocalibration;
}
clearbuf(ts);
tick = getticks();
get_sample(ts, &cal, 4, xres_orig / 2, yres_orig / 2, "Center", redo);
if (getticks() - tick < min_interval) {
redo = 1;
#ifdef DEBUG
printf("ts_calibrate: time before touch press < %dms. restarting.\n",
min_interval);
#endif
goto redocalibration;
}
rotation = rotation_temp;
xres = xres_temp;
yres = yres_temp;
if (perform_calibration (&cal)) {
printf("Calibration constants: ");
for (i = 0; i < 7; i++)
printf("%d ", cal.a[i]);
printf("\n");
if ((calfile = getenv("TSLIB_CALIBFILE")) != NULL) {
cal_fd = open(calfile, O_CREAT | O_TRUNC | O_RDWR,
S_IRUSR | S_IWUSR | S_IRGRP | S_IROTH);
} else {
cal_fd = open(TS_POINTERCAL, O_CREAT | O_TRUNC | O_RDWR,
S_IRUSR | S_IWUSR | S_IRGRP | S_IROTH);
}
if (cal_fd < 0) {
perror("open");
close_framebuffer();
ts_close(ts);
exit(1);
}
len = sprintf(cal_buffer, "%d %d %d %d %d %d %d %d %d %d",
cal.a[1], cal.a[2], cal.a[0],
cal.a[4], cal.a[5], cal.a[3], cal.a[6],
xres_orig, yres_orig, rotation);
if (write(cal_fd, cal_buffer, len) == -1) {
perror("write");
close_framebuffer();
ts_close(ts);
exit(1);
}
close(cal_fd);
i = 0;
} else {
printf("Calibration failed.\n");
i = -1;
}
fillrect(0, 0, xres - 1, yres - 1, 0);
close_framebuffer();
ts_close(ts);
return i;
}
